Transaction 51b380aed35e494fb5f6cc4925ee327cf0b8e15b17e04ff25450e4c3840ffcf7

2 Input
2 Outputs
  • 51b380aed35e494fb5f6cc4925ee327cf0b8e15b17e04ff25450e4c3840ffcf7:0
  • value  350516
    address  35szDBYXTi4FM97K5r5n24Dzsrjhjme81w
  • 51b380aed35e494fb5f6cc4925ee327cf0b8e15b17e04ff25450e4c3840ffcf7:1
  • value  55825
    address  16PjRMcCzUhV1mwurcTj9hC1Wv5cqqpsUD